WM Technology confirmed it received a letter from a group that included Chief Executive Douglas Francis stating they are withdrawing their non-binding proposal to acquire all outstanding shares of the company they don't already own.
The group--which included Francis, stockholder Justin Hartfield and entities affiliated with them--said that due to certain external factors they were withdrawing their offer. A non-binding proposal in December proposed purchasing all the outstanding shares for $1.70 a share.
Francis and Hartfield said they would continue to evaluate a transaction and may submit an alternative proposal.
WM Technology provides technology and software infrastructure to the cannabis industry.
